Features

The TPS54332DDAR is a step-down (buck) converter from Texas Instruments. It features a wide input voltage range from 3.5V to 28V, making it suitable for various applications. The converter offers a maximum output current of up to 3A and supports an adjustable output voltage as low as 0.8V. It operates at a fixed frequency of 1MHz, balancing efficiency and size, and employs a current-mode control scheme for fast transient response and easy loop compensation.
Key features include an integrated MOSFET, which simplifies the design and reduces external component count. It has a high-efficiency design, typically over 90%, minimizing heat generation. Protection features include cycle-by-cycle current limit, thermal shutdown, and undervoltage lockout. The TPS54332DDAR also offers a soft-start feature to prevent inrush current during startup. The device comes in a thermally enhanced 8-pin SO PowerPAD™ package, allowing for efficient heat dissipation. These features make it suitable for applications in consumer electronics, industrial power systems, and distributed power architectures.

Pinout

The TPS54332DDAR is a 3A, 28V step-down (buck) voltage regulator from Texas Instruments. It comes in an 8-pin SOIC (Small Outline Integrated Circuit) package. Below is a brief description of the pin functions:
1. BOOT: A bootstrap capacitor connection for the high-side FET driver.
2. VIN: Input voltage supply pin, which can handle a voltage range from 3.5V to 28V.
3. EN: Enable pin to turn the device on or off.
4. SS/TR: Soft-start/tracking pin used for controlling the soft-start or tracking function.
5. GND: Ground connection.
6. VSENSE: Feedback pin for voltage regulation; it is connected to the output voltage.
7. COMP: Compensation pin for external compensation network.
8. SW: Switch node output that connects to the inductor and diode.
The primary function of the TPS54332 is to provide a highly efficient step-down (buck) conversion with a current capability of 3A, suitable for a wide range of applications.
